Biography of Patrick Swayze
Basic Information
Before delving into the tragic circumstances of Patrick Swayze's age of death, it’s essential to understand the man behind the legend. Below is a summary of his personal information:
Full Name | Patrick Wayne Swayze |
---|---|
Birthdate | August 18, 1952 |
Place of Birth | Houston, Texas, USA |
Age of Death | 57 years old |
Date of Death | September 14, 2009 |
Cause of Death | Pancreatic Cancer |

Early Life and Background
Patrick Swayze was born on August 18, 1952, in Houston, Texas. Growing up in a family deeply involved in the arts, he was introduced to dance at an early age by his mother, a dance instructor. His early years were filled with training and performances, laying the foundation for his future success.
His interest in acting began during his teenage years, and he quickly became involved in local theater productions. Swayze's passion for the arts led him to pursue a career in entertainment, where he would eventually make his mark as a versatile performer.

The Battle Against Pancreatic Cancer
Diagnosis and Treatment
In January 2008, Patrick Swayze was diagnosed with pancreatic cancer, a disease known for its aggressive nature. Despite the grim prognosis, Swayze remained optimistic and continued working on his television series, "The Beast." His determination to keep performing while battling the illness inspired millions around the world.
Throughout his treatment, Swayze underwent chemotherapy and other medical interventions. While his health deteriorated, he never lost his spirit or his commitment to his craft.
Patrick Swayze Age of Death
Patrick Swayze passed away on September 14, 2009, at the age of 57. His death was a shock to fans worldwide, who had followed his courageous fight against cancer. Swayze's age of death underscores the unpredictable nature of life and the importance of cherishing every moment.

Family Life and Personal Relationships
Marriage and Relationships
Patrick Swayze married Lisa Niemi in 1975, and the couple remained devoted to each other until his death. Their relationship was a testament to love and loyalty, enduring the challenges of fame and personal struggles.
Swayze's close-knit family provided him with unwavering support throughout his career and during his battle with cancer. Their presence was a source of strength for him during his final days.
